Digestive system and gut: how does nutrition affect the microbiome?

Answer

The impact of nutrition on the gut microbiome cannot be overstated, as our immunity, energy levels, and overall well-being depend on the diversity and condition of beneficial bacteria. To improve the functioning of the digestive system, it is best to start with a visual assessment of your daily plate. A simple and effective rule states that half of every meal should consist of fresh or stewed vegetables and fruits, a quarter should be quality protein sources, and another quarter should be complex carbohydrates combined with healthy fats.

Such a balanced approach creates an ideal nutrient medium for the development of friendly microflora. Beneficial bacteria in the gut feed primarily on plant fiber, fermenting it into short-chain fatty acids. These substances strengthen the intestinal walls, reduce systemic inflammation in the body, and improve peristalsis. If the diet is dominated by fast food and refined sweets, the population of beneficial bacteria decreases, giving way to pathogenic microorganisms.

To integrate this healthy habit into your life without unnecessary hassle, you can use a step-by-step scheme for planning your diet.

Start each main meal with a portion of raw vegetables or greens rich in coarse fibers.
Add fermented foods to your menu, such as sauerkraut, natural yogurt, or kefir, which serve as an additional source of live microorganisms.
Replace white polished rice and soft-wheat pasta with brown rice, quinoa, buckwheat, or whole-grain bread.

A gradual increase of plant-based foods in the menu will allow the microbiome to adapt without unpleasant symptoms like bloating or heaviness. It is also important to remember to consume enough clean water, since fiber only works effectively when the body is well-hydrated.
